Ingredients

Adjust Servings:
1/3 cup margarine or 1/3 cup butter
1/3 cup flour
1/3 cup chopped onion
1/2 teaspoon salt
1/4 teaspoon pepper
1 3/4 cups chicken broth
2/3 cup milk
2 cups cut up cooked chicken
1 (10 ounce) package frozen mixed vegetables
2 prepared pie crusts (1 top crust and 1 bottom crust)

    Steps

    1
    Done

    Heat Butter Over Low Heat Until Melted.

    2
    Done

    Blend in Flour, Onion, Salt and Pepper.

    3
    Done

    Cook Over Low Heat, Stirring Constantly Until Smooth and Bubbly.

    4
    Done

    Remove from Heat.

    5
    Done

    Stir in Broth and Milk.

    6
    Done

    Heat to Boiling; Stirring Constantly. Boil and Stir One Minute.

    7
    Done

    Stir in Chicken and Veggies. (add in 1 - 2 Diced Cooked Potatoes If You Like!).

    8
    Done

    Reserve.

    9
    Done

    Line Pie Plate With Prepared Bottom Crust.

    10
    Done

    Pour in Filling.

    11
    Done

    Top With Top Crust. Cut Slits in Center to Vent. Flute Edges.

    12
    Done

    Cook Uncovered in 425f Oven Until Crust Is Brown; Approximately 30-35 Minutes.
